Michael Jordan is out here living the dream—and flying way above it too. The NBA legend’s brand-new Gulfstream G650ER, one of the sleekest and most expensive private jets in the world, was recently seen parked in Lisbon before taking off for another ultra-luxurious escape—this time to Costa Smeralda in Sardinia, Italy.
The jet? Oh, just a casual $70 million machine. And because MJ never does anything halfway, he reportedly dropped another $500,000 on a custom paint job. That’s right—half a million just to make it look exactly how he wants.
